Concrete Sealers – Protect and Beautify After You Paint Or Stain
To extend the life and protect the features of any concrete surface a major key is the use of concrete sealers. Paints and Stains can be used to beautify the appearance of floors, patios, driveways and more, but the correct use of sealers plays a major role in protecting all your hard work and money that you have invested.
There are variety of concrete sealers, depending on the surface, but the key element they have in common is that they offer protection and physical enhancement. Sealers, when applied regularly and properly, offer protection from a whole slew of dirt, grease and chemicals, and from heavy traffic as well.
Many people, after having finished with their concrete related home improvement project, fail to apply the appropriate sealers. They may even maintain the surface impeccably clean. However, the damage done by the weather itself can really be pronounced in an non-sealed concrete surface. Cold winter weather in cities like Buffalo and Detroit can really wash out the colors of a surface that hasn’t had a recent application of a good sealer. Likewise, the brutal summer heat in El Paso or Phoenix can fade a recently stained patio in no time. Concrete sealers, in short, allow the brilliance and beauty to shine through season after season.
Concrete surfaces in the interior of your home can be helped along by sealers as well. A nice epoxy sealer used on a concrete countertop, for example, will allow frequent cleanings without compromising the surface. A sealer of this type provides an extra layer or coat that will allow the beauty of the stain or paint to shine brilliantly through. So you can clean time and time again with chemical based cleaning products without fear of damage.
The durable nature of sealers is evidenced by the fact that some of them are used to protect highly traveled roadways, highways and city streets.
Concrete Coating
Many home improvement projects will require you using a concrete coating. Concrete is used for a wide variety of purposes in building and construction. Concrete is made up of a mixture of different substances such as cement, gravel, sand and other aggregates, mixed with water. Special caution should be taken to prevent the water in the mixture from evaporating because if this happens, gaps and voids may be left behind which can cause the concrete to weaken and create small holes and cracks in the concrete. Further exposure to water and the harsh elements of the weather may erode the concrete, reducing its strength greatly. Concrete coating is beneficial to homeowners and construction workers alike because it protects concrete from such structural problems.
Where should you use concrete coating?
If you have never used a concrete coating before, you may wonder exactly how it works. Concrete coatings are special chemical solutions that create an impenetrable coating, or layer on the concrete preventing the transmission of water molecules while at the same time keeping the structure safe. Concrete coating is typically used in filling the voids left from water drying up in the concrete, strengthening the surface due to a coating effective. Concrete coating is also used on pre-cast concrete used in parking areas, protecting the structural steel body from the effects of water transmission. Salt and other corrosive elements can cause damage to concrete structures, especially in high traffic areas. It can also be used to prevent and reduce damages in such areas.
What are the advantages of using concrete coating?
There are several advantages of using concrete coating. As discussed above, the biggest advantage is providing protection from water transmission. Another advantage is concrete coatings is also an excellent acrylic crack resistant. Concrete coating conveniently adheres to most kinds of construction materials such as block, concrete, polystyrene, SIPs and ICFs. Concrete coatings are available under different brands and two or three coats should be applied depending upon the kind of construction material used and to the extent of which it needs protection.
